--[[-- Core Module - Gui
@module Gui
@alias Prototype
]]
--- Sliders.
-- Gui class define for sliders
-- @section sliders
--[[
>>>> Functions
Slider.new_slider(name) --- Creates a new slider element define
Slider._prototype:on_element_update(callback) --- Registers a handler for when an element instance updates
Slider._prototype:on_store_update(callback) --- Registers a handler for when the stored value updates
Slider._prototype:set_range(min,max) --- Sets the range of a slider, if not used will use default values for a slider
Slider._prototype:draw_label(element) --- Draws a new label and links its value to the value of this slider, if no store then it will only show one value per player
Slider._prototype:enable_auto_draw_label(state) --- Enables auto draw of the label, the label will share the same parent element as the slider
Other functions present from expcore.gui.core
]]
local Gui = require 'expcore.gui.core' --- @dep expcore.gui.core
local Prototype = require 'expcore.gui.prototype' --- @dep expcore.gui.prototype
local Instances = require 'expcore.gui.instances' --- @dep expcore.gui.instances
local Game = require 'utils.game' --- @dep utils.game
--- Event call for on_value_changed and store update
-- @tparam table define the define that this is acting on
-- @tparam LuaGuiElement element the element that triggered the event
-- @tparam number value the new value for the slider
local function event_call(define,element,value)
local player = Game.get_player_by_index(element.player_index)
local min,max = element.get_slider_minimum(),element.get_slider_maximum()
local delta = max-min
local percent = delta == 0 and 0 or (value-min)/delta
define:raise_event('on_element_update',player,element,value,percent)
local category = player.name
if define.categorize then
category = define.categorize(element)
end
Instances.unregistered_get_elements(define.name..'-label',category,function(label)
label.caption = tostring(math.round(value,2))
end)
end
--- Store call for store update
-- @tparam table define the define that this is acting on
-- @tparam LuaGuiElement element the element that triggered the event
-- @tparam number value the new value for the slider
local function store_update(define,element,value)
element.slider_value = value
event_call(define,element,value)
end
local Slider = {
_prototype=Prototype.extend{
on_element_update = Prototype.event,
on_store_update = Prototype.event,
add_store = Prototype.store(false,store_update),
add_sync_store = Prototype.store(true,store_update)
}
}
--- Creates a new slider element define
-- @tparam[opt] string name the optional debug name that can be added
-- @treturn table the new slider element define
function Slider.new_slider(name)
local self = Gui.new_define(Slider._prototype,name)
self.draw_data.type = 'slider'
self:on_draw(function(player,element)
local min,max = element.get_slider_minimum(),element.get_slider_maximum()
if type(self.min) == 'function' then
min = self.min(player,element)
end
if type(self.max) == 'function' then
max = self.max(player,element)
end
element.set_slider_minimum_maximum(min,max)
if self.store then
local category = self.categorize and self.categorize(element) or nil
local value = self:get_store(category)
if value then element.slider_value = value end
end
if self.auto_label then
self:draw_label(element.parent)
end
end)
Gui.on_value_changed(self.name,function(event)
local element = event.element
local value = element.slider_value
if self.store then
local category = self.categorize and self.categorize(element) or value
self:set_store(category,value)
else
event_call(self,element,value)
end
end)
return self
end
--- Sets the range of a slider, if not used will use default values for a slider
-- @tparam[opt] number min the minimum value that the slider can take
-- @tparam[opt] number max the maximum value that the slider can take
-- @treturn self the define to allow chaining
function Slider._prototype:set_range(min,max)
self.min = min
self.max = max
if type(min) == 'number' then
self.draw_data.minimum_value = min
end
if type(max) == 'number' then
self.draw_data.maximum_value = max
end
return self
end
--- Draws a new label and links its value to the value of this slider, if no store then it will only show one value per player
-- @tparam LuaGuiElement element the parent element that the label will be drawn to
-- @treturn LuaGuiElement the new label element so that styles can be applied
function Slider._prototype:draw_label(element)
local name = self.name..'-label'
if element[name] then return end
local value = 0
if self.store then
local category = self.categorize and self.categorize(element) or value
value = self:get_store(category) or 0
end
local new_element = element.add{
name=name,
type='label',
caption=tostring(math.round(value,2))
}
local categorise = self.categorise or Gui.categorize_by_player
local category = categorise(new_element)
Instances.unregistered_add_element(name,category,new_element)
return new_element
end
--- Enables auto draw of the label, the label will share the same parent element as the slider
-- @tparam[opt=true] boolean state when false will disable the auto draw of the label
-- @treturn self the define to allow chaining
function Slider._prototype:enable_auto_draw_label(state)
if state == false then
self.auto_label = false
else
self.auto_label = true
end
return self
end
return Slider
